Модератор
Yui
(@fierevere)
永子
wp-includes/certificates/ca-bundle.crt
указанный файл (связка сертификатов) поврежден или отсутствует, или у вас какой-то очччень древний curl на сервере хостинга, что он файлом поперхнулся.
Если первое — Консоль — Обновления — Кнопочка «Переустановить»
если работает конечно, а то из за этой ошибки может и не работать.
Тогда берете архив дистрибутива, для вашей версии, и закидывайте нужный файлик по FTP
Release Archive
Если второе — мучаете техподдержку хостинга или меняете хостинг, нельзя использовать древние ужасы.
Спасибо! Обязательно попробую.)
Но!!! В поисках самостоятельного решения (каюсь:)) снёс файл class-http.php Теперь вообще всё поплохело где его добыть? не подскажете?
Модератор
Yui
(@fierevere)
永子
все там же, в архиве дистрибутива
можете всю папку wp-includes переписать, может еще что прибили
только берите архив вашей установленной версии.
В принципе вы и обновить можете так WordPress,
но тогда заменять надо все файлы
/wp-includes/
/wp-admin/
и файлы .php в корне сайта.
/wp-content/ трогать не обязательно
Благодарю сердечно!)
Поправил до прежнего состояния и ca-bundle.crt воткнул, но тут ошибка остается.
А если его снести? Хоть как временную меру, не стоит?
Модератор
Yui
(@fierevere)
永子
версия curl у вас какая?
в WordPress 5.2 и выше можно посмотреть замечания в
Инструменты — Здоровье сайта
PS: снести этот файл вам никак не поможет. Он должен восприниматься PHP расширением curl (или openssl) для корректной проверки сертификата SSL на wordpress.org
Вкрсия ВП-5.3
Здоровье сайта требует обновить РНР 5.36 до 7.3.
Это может влиять или надо теребить поддержку по поводу сертификата?
Модератор
Yui
(@fierevere)
永子
не требует, а сильно рекомендует.
Пока что работает, как видите, и функционал не урезает.
Я спрашивала про версию cURL
Здоровье Сайта — Информация — Сервер
Версия cURL
7.66.0 OpenSSL/1.1.1d
вот что-то такое показывает у меня.
А у вас?
Теоретически, вы можете попробовать как исключительно временную меру попробовать файлик wp-includes/certificates/ca-bundle.crt
из архива WordPress версии 4.9
ТОЛЬКО один этот файл.
Также имейте ввиду, что он будет заменен при обновлении или переустановке файлов ядра WordPress
Другой вариант — в панели хостинга переключите версию PHP, если возможно, на более свежую, 7.1 например, или 7.2
возможно что с ней не будет проблем…. На таком хостинге как у вас — вечно какие-то косяки вылезают.
Версия cURL 7.59.0 OpenSSL/1.0.1e
Мало или в принципе норм?
Модератор
Yui
(@fierevere)
永子
старовато, но проблем быть не должно.
Для нормального мира — странно.
Для регру…. нет, от них уже ничего не удивляет.
Попробуйте обновить версию PHP до 7.1 или 7.2
Возможно оно у них собрано без этого глюка.
Спасибо большое!
С РНР завтра попробую заморочиться.Сёдня уже хорош.
Ещё раз благодарю!
Короче пока ни чего не получилось. Уже ничего не соображаю.) Как срастётся напишу.
В общем решилось. Был бесплатный хостинг. Он перл не поддерживал. Подключил самый дешовый с поддержкой перла. И всё прошло. Не знаю важно это или нет. Но всё остальное осталось таким же и сертификат и РНР. Правда оба раза устанавливал СМС. Мож второй раз, с установкой меньше мудрил. Но вроде и первый раз Особо не куда не тыкал.
Модератор
Yui
(@fierevere)
永子
Perl для работы WordPress не требуется.
Возможно имели место другие ограничения.